AutoCAD自动装载动态库,并从菜单上执行其方法
来源:互联网 发布:mac代表哪个国家 编辑:程序博客网 时间:2024/05/29 11:13
让AutoCAD启动时装载动态库,并从创建的菜单上执行其方法
一 让AutoCAD启动时自己装载动态库
1 为了简单,将生成的动态库 放到 c:\ClassLibrary2.dll
2 使用记事本本打开 C:\Program Files\Autodesk\MDT 2008\Support\acad2008.lsp
3 在末尾处加入 (COMMAND "NETLOAD"
成为如下的状况:
(if (not (=
(COMMAND "NETLOAD"
;; Silent load.
(princ)
二 创建菜单项
在AutoCAD的命令行
1 右击左上角“所有自定义文件”中的[菜单] -- 新建菜单
2 在右侧 名称处,输入自定义菜单项目,即可创建菜单项
3 新创建的项目一般在最后,可拖动改变位置
三 创建命令
1 点左侧中部的的[五角星]图标,创建新命令
2 在右侧[名称]处输入命令的名称:C# DLL 方法
3 在右侧[宏]处输入动态库中的方法名称 HelloWorld,成为:
^C^C_HelloWorld
注意宏:
(1) 命令HelloWorld是动态库中的方法名称
(2) 命令其前要有下划线_
4 这里出现了命令 C# DLL 方法
四 让创建的菜单项与命令联系起来
1 在下面新建立的命令[ C# DLL 方法] 处, 按下鼠标不放
2 拖动到上面菜单[自定义菜单项]上松手,即建立完毕
五 查找定义菜单项,查看执行的结果
1 从菜单上找到[自定义菜单项目]
2 点击其下的[C# DLL 方法]
3 在底部命令行上显示,执行的命令_HelloWorld,及其结果HelloWorld
- AutoCAD自动装载动态库,并从菜单上执行其方法
- 动态添加ImageView控件并在其上实现动画
- Juery 遍历某个方法,使其自动执行多次
- 动态加载并执行Win32可执行程序(上)
- 利用MFC动态向AutoCAD的菜单栏添加菜单
- 根据方法名获取方法并动态执行
- 自动返回上一页并自动刷新的方法
- 通过字符串变量动态打开窗体并动态调用其方法
- 通过字符串变量动态打开窗体并动态调用其方法
- 如何实现动态添加view并在其设置方法点击动态删掉
- cisco3550开启dhcp服务并为其上的vlan自动分配ip地址
- 动态库(dll)的静态装载与动态装载
- 从键盘上输入10个整数 并将其前五个与后五个互换
- html json串动态传入方法并执行
- java 利用反射获取类,实例化,并执行其内部方法
- 从操作系统角度看可执行文件的装载和执行
- 动态装载
- JavaScript返回上一页并自动刷新的方法
- MyEclipse – 设置字体与背景色
- iOS智能家居、智能展厅控制应用的技术要点总结
- JDK中ArrayList和Vector区别
- DNS部署文档
- 树
- AutoCAD自动装载动态库,并从菜单上执行其方法
- 您不能错过的 Safari 10.0 新特性
- spring配置和管理bean的方式简历概述
- CorelDRAW文本溢出如何解决
- log4j.properties
- SPOJ NDIV
- Git的安装和使用(1)
- git命令行
- 【Python】datetime间的比较